Key Fact: Mold on the surface of a ferment is not always a problem. Kahm yeast — a harmless white film — can be skimmed off, while fuzzy mold in colors other than white or green indicates contamination.

Use a kitchen scale to measure salt by weight rather than volume for fermentation brines. Different salts have different densities, and precise salt concentration is critical for safe, successful ferments.

Did you know? Canning requires precise acidity levels to prevent botulism. High-acid foods like tomatoes and pickled vegetables can be water-bath canned, while low-acid foods like green beans must be pressure-canned.
